A body travels for \( 15 \mathrm{sec} \) starting from rest with constant acceleration. If it travels distances \( S_{1}, S_{2} \) and \( S_{3} \) in the first five seconds, second five seconds and next five seconds respectively the relation between \( S_{1}, S_{2} \) and \( S_{3} \) is[AMU (Engg.) 2000](a) \( S_{1}=S_{2}=S_{3} \)(b) \( 5 S_{1}=3 S_{2}=S_{3} \)(c) \( S_{1}=\frac{1}{3} S_{2}=\frac{1}{5} S_{3} \)(d) \( S_{1}=\frac{1}{5} S_{2}=\frac{1}{3} S_{3} \)
